(2024 - 2025 · 邢台市期末) Parents usually don't let their children cook. They think it's dangerous for children to do it. However, scientists say that it's good for children to do some easy work about cooking, such as doing the dishes and washing vegetables.
Cooking makes children smart.
In some cooking activities, children can choose and decide what things to put in a dish or how much salt to put in a dish. That's a great way to make them think attentively. At the same time, they can learn how to serve their friends by cooking. They can also learn to eat healthily.
Cooking teaches children to feel how things change.
When helping cook in the kitchen, children can touch some different ingredients (食材), and they can also see how food changes by temperature. So it's good for them to get life experience.
Cooking makes children confident.
When children learn to cook, they usually feel that they have grown up, and they can do something for their family members. Children can cook a great dinner to show their love. So, cooking is well worth (值得) learning.
Cooking teaches children cultures.
Cooking in one culture is quite different from that in another. When cooking different kinds of foods, children can also learn about different cultures. Also, children can learn some traditional eating cultures by cooking.
